Sabana Santa Rosa
Sabana Santa Rosa is a grassland in Santo Domingo Province, Dominican Republic. Sabana Santa Rosa is situated nearby to the locality Lebrón, as well as near the town La Guáyiga.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Los Alcarrizos is a municipality of the Santo Domingo province in the Dominican Republic. Within the municipality there are the following municipal districts : Palmarejo-Villa Linda and Pantoja. Los Alcarrizos is situated 3 km southeast of Sabana Santa Rosa.

Pedro Brand is a municipality of the Santo Domingo province in the Dominican Republic. Within the municipality there are two municipal districts : La Cuaba and La Guáyiga. Pedro Brand is situated 4½ km northwest of Sabana Santa Rosa.

Pantoja is a municipal district located in Los Alcarrizos, Santo Domingo Province, Dominican Republic. Its population is 50,120 as of the year 2010. Pantoja is situated 7 km east of Sabana Santa Rosa.
